# 入门
根据下面的步骤来配置你的开发环境。同时你需要安装tapd提供的CLI工具来创建和开发TAPD插件。
# CLI环境准备
# 环境要求:
- NodeJs14.13.0+
# 安装 tplugin-cli
- 安装 Node
- 安装 tplugin-cli
# 安装 tplugin-cli
npm install -g @opentapd/tplugin-cli
1
# 登录 tplugin-cli
安装之后,tplugin-cli将基于本身身份,提供一些插件创建、管理、调试等功能。 用户需要首先通过点击登录链接,进行Oauth授权,完成身份认证
tplugin-cli login
1
登录完成后,会保存一段时间的登录态,在这期间,可以调用 tplugin-cli 的其他指令完成操作。
# 了解 tplugin-cli
首先我们可以通过 --help 指令来查看,tplugin-cli 拥有哪些功能支持。
tplugin-cli --help
1
Usage: tplugin-cli <command> [options]
Options:
-V, --version output the version number
-h, --help display help for command
Commands:
create <code> 通过CLI创建一个TAPD插件
login [options] 用户登录,用于登录使用 cli
logout 退出当前用户登录用户
lint 插件检查,检查当前插件配置是否正确
serve 用于运行和调试本地插件代码,可以选择一个项目作为调试项目,启动后,本地插件代码将直接于目标项目生效
install 安装测试项目
init 初始化插件配置信息,用于本地调试鉴权
deploy 发布应用
encrypt <value> 加密敏感变量
resources 添加扩展模块模板
repo <code> 手动拉取最新部署的代码包指令
help [command] display help for command
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19